CARE Housing, Inc is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ization that develops, manages, and operates affordable housing communities with resident services throughout northern Colorado. The mission of CARE Housing is to advocate for and empower families and individuals in northern Colorado.
The HR Organizational Excellence Committee (OEC) of CARE Housing, Inc. is responsible for the following:
Advising on major benefit, PEO, and HRIS changes. Succession planning, organizational structure and compensation principle and practices.
Responsive, people-centered Organizational Excellence (OE) / Human Resource (HR) practices.
The development of the HR Strategic Plan.
The Organizational Excellence Committee will make recommendations to the CARE Housing, Inc. Board of Directors on OE / HR projects.
Length of term is two (2) years. No member shall be elected for more than three (3) consecutive terms unless the staff recommends and approves an additional term or extension.
Time Considerations
Committee Meetings- The Organizational Excellence of CARE Housing, Inc. will hold four (4) regularly scheduled meetings per year.
Time commitment per committee member will range from 1 hour to 4 hours per month.
